Use activities as part of broader learning
Worksheets and printables work best alongside conversation, reading aloud, play, real-world tasks, and time outside.
Follow your child's pace
Adjust difficulty up or down and stop while it still feels good. Short, regular sessions usually beat long ones.
Encourage effort, not perfection
Praise the strategy your child tried, not just the right answer. Mistakes are part of learning.
